Job Summary
Residential Reentry Center Resident Monitor I, full-time, in Tacoma, WA. Responsible for guiding residents through transition back to the community, ensuring facility safety and security, monitoring resident movement, conducting intake/discharge procedures, performing urinalysis and breath tests, pat-searches, contraband control, documenting disciplinary actions, supervising resident work details, coordinating with staff to promote risk reduction and successful reintegration, and maintaining accurate records with a focus on safety, compliance, and confidentiality. Requires CPR/First Aid and Food Handler certifications within two weeks of hire; includes benefits and opportunities for professional development.
Required Qualifications
- High School Diploma or GED
